Free! - Iwatobi Swim Club
Kyoto Animation's swimming anime (2013-2018, plus films), based on Kōji Ōji's novel 'High Speed!': Haruka Nanase and his friends revive their childhood bonds in the Iwatobi High swim club. The fictional seaside town of Iwatobi is modelled on Iwami (Tottori) and its Uradome coast, an official collaborator of the franchise.

Iwami Stationgateway to Iwatobi
The San'in Line station serving as Iwatobi's gateway: it is mirrored in the show and greets fans with panels, stamps and a room full of dedications. The town runs official routes from here.

Uradome CoastHaruka's sea
The granite cliffs, pine-topped islets and crystal waters of this San'in Geopark coast are the series' omnipresent seascape: the beach where the boys train and the views of Iwatobi town. (Approximate coordinate: Uradome beach.)

Tajiri Portthe fishing quarter
The little fishing port perched on the hillside is the model for Iwatobi's seafaring quarter: its stepped alleys, breakwaters and Sea of Japan views appear again and again in the show.
